Restored Bechstein Grand Piano -part of Vanderbilt Estate

$250,000.00

Maticulously restored and refinished to high gloss ebony hand rubbed polyester.  Original soundboard restored, new pinblock, new custom strings, new understring felts and original mechanism restored to perfection.  Piano has a really sweet tone to the last note.

This was the piano of Gertrude Vanderbilt Whitney, the founder of The Whitney Museum.  Before that it belonged to her father, Corneliun Vanderbilt.  It has remained in the direct family ever since.
